How they compare

Samoa currently reports 90.42 million BoP, current US$ against 59.90 million BoP, current US$ in Tonga, a difference of 30.52 million BoP, current US$.

That makes Samoa's figure about 1.5 times Tonga's.

The two have swapped places 15 times across 39 shared years of data; in 1977 it was Tonga ahead.

Globally, Samoa ranks 68th and Tonga ranks 71st of 198 countries.

The net financial account shows net acquisition and disposal of financial assets and liabilities. It measures how net lending to or borrowing from nonresidents is financed, and is conceptually equal to the sum of the balances on the current and capital accounts. This indicator is expressed in current prices, meaning no adjustment has been made to account for price changes over time. This indicator is expressed in United States dollars.
